It's a Boy!















This is a card I made for a baby shower of friends of ours. The baby's not born yet but they know they are having a boy.

Here's how it's made:

  1. Cut Soft Sky Textured card stock 5-1/2x11, this is your base.

  2. Cut Blue Bayou card stock 5-1/2x3 and So Saffron card stock 5-1/2x3-1/4, this is the strip across the front.

  3. Cut Whisper White card stock 2x2-1/2 and So Saffron card stock 2-1/4x2-3/4, this is for the boat.

  4. Cut Blue Bayou card stock 1-1/2x2. Using your corner rounder, scallop the edge. This is for the waves.

  5. Stamp Boat on the Whisper White card stock with Blue Bayou ink. Make sure the boat isn't covered too much by the waves.

  6. Sponge Soft Sky ink around the edges of the Whisper White card stock.

  7. Adhere waves.

  8. Stamp the star from Nursery Neccessites on the Blue Bayou card stock in Whisper White craft ink, sprinkle with clear embossing powder, heat with heat tool.

  9. Stamp the boat from Nursery Neccessites on So Saffron Designer Series Paper and Soft Sky Designer Series Paper with the VersaMark pad, sprinkle with clear embossing powder, heat with heat tool.

  10. Cut out the boat and adhere with Dimensionals to the already stamped Blue Bayou boat.

  11. Tie Whisper White grosgrain ribbon around strip, adhere strip to base.

  12. Adhere boat square to card with dimensionals.

  13. Stamp star on Whisper White card stock in Soft Sky and stamp "It's a boy" over the star in Blue Bayou. Do this twice.

  14. Punch these out with the 1" Circle Punch, adhere together back to back.

  15. Put these in the circle from the Stylized Silver Hardware, put another silver circle on the back.
  16. White eyelets will hold these together. Use the Crop-A-Dile to adhere eyelets.
  17. Tie the Silver circle to the White ribbon using Apricot Appeal grosgrain ribbon.
  18. I made the star with clear acetate. I used the Large Star Punch as my guide. You cannot punch the acetate...it's too flimsy for the punch. Cut 2 stars out with scissors.
  19. Put a small drop of crystal effects in the middle of one of the stars, sprinkle Dazzling Diamonds over top, put the other star on top. The sparkles will be sandwiched in the middle.
  20. Punch a small star in Soft Sky card stock, puch large star over this one. Adhere to acetate star, put brad through, adhere with Dimensional and you're done!

It looks like a lot of work but you can take any parts to make it your own. Let me know if I can help!
